HomeMy WebLinkAboutDocumentation_Regular_Tab 10-L_3/5/1998 VileofTuta Memo � To: Thomas G. Bradford, Village Manager From: Thomas C. Hall, Water System Manager Date: February 27, 1998 Subject: Engineering Services Proposal for Water Treatment Plant Construction Please find attached, an engineering services proposal from the firm of Reese, Macon & Associates, Inc. , of Lake Worth, Florida, in the total amount of $410, 000 . • This Proposal is for engineering services relative to the construction of the Reverse Osmosis Treatment Facility, more specifically, Phase III. Services provided under this Proposal will encompass contract administration, provision of a full-time on-site representative, and upon completion of construction, administration services relative to start-up and running of the new facility. Funding will be provided by the Water Enterprise Fund, Capital Projects Account, with funds provided by the bond proceeds. Please place this item on the Village Council Agenda of March 5, 1998, for approval. Also, you will find attached, a summary sheet indicating the initial budget concept for the RO Plant construction. This sheet outlines the various elements related to the RO Plant and their estimated costs. TCH/mk Attachments c: Bill Kascavelis, Director of Finance Hall'sMemo.HngrgPro. Hall RE: Reverse Osmosis Treatment Plant Engineering/Construction Services,Phase III-Construction Services Gentlemen: We are pleased to submit this authorization for engineering services in connection with the Village's reverse osmosis treatment plant. These services cover the third and final phase of the treatment facility including construction, start-up and initial operating assistance. REESE,MACON and ASSOCIATES, INC.,hereinafter referred to as the Engineer,shall perform the services as documented below for the Village of Tequesta,hereinafter referred to as the Client. SCOPE The Engineer and Client understand that this work shall be for and construction related engineering services for the ultimate 3.6/4.8 MGD R/O facility,initially sized for 1.2 MGD. This work includes providing full time, onsite,project representation during the plant construction and engineering services related to contract administration such as,weekly status meetings, shop drawing review,pay request reviews,project schedules,regulatory certifications, equipment testings,project close-out and staff training/supervision after construction completion. The following specific tasks will be performed by the Engineer as authorized: Phase III-Construction Services 1. Perform construction contract administration services to include all engineering duties set forth in the General Conditions and Supplementary General Conditions. 2. Provide a full time, on-site resident project representative. 3. Provide start-up administration services to the Village upon completion of construction to assist personnel in the daily running of the new facility. All permit application and government inspection fees. • TIME OF PERFORMANCE(Phase III) The Engineer will complete Phase III(Scope Items 1 and 2), commensurate with the construction contract which is 540 days(18 months)from Notice to Proceed to final completion. Scope Item 3 will continue for 90 days after final completion date of the plant. FEES(Phase III-Construction Services) For Scope Item 1 under Phase III,the Engineer shall be paid a lump sum fee of One Hundred Seventy Five Thousand Dollars($175,000). For Scope Item 2 under Phase III,the Engineer shall be paid a lump sum fee of Two Hundred Five Thousand Dollars ($205,000). For Scope Item 3 under Phase III,the Engineer shall be paid a lump sum fee of Thirty Thousand Dollars ($30,000). The fees established herein are based upon completion of the construction contract within the time prescribed"in the contract. Any increase in the construction contract duration will result in an increase in the fee. In the event this should occur,the Engineer will notify the Client in writing and secure approval of any increase prior to performing the work. Invoices for services rendered are issued on a monthly basis and are due within thirty(30) days of the invoice date. Interest at a compound rate of one and one-half percent per month shall be charged to any past due statements. Interest shall be computed on past due statements from the date of the invoice. COST ESTIMATES Construction cost estimates are developed from knowledge of market conditions and based on the experience of the Engineer. However,the Engineer exercises no control over the competitive bidding process and,therefore,makes no guarantee of the accuracy of the estimate when compared to previous estimates or actual bids.
